The Manchester centre is less than a mile from the Manchester Velodrome, home to British Cycling.
The centre is equipped with tools from Park Tool USA, all affixed to snazzy aluminium workstations from PAF System 7, a Northamptonshire-based company that produces mechanic workstations for Formula One teams.
The centre has six bays with two mechanics at each bay.
Centre manager Mike Jenner (pictured) formerly the warranty manager at Merida of Nottingham, said: “Sharing a bay encourages team-work.”
